About the role:
Boston Scientific is seeking an experienced Senior IT Manager, Digital Commerce to lead the strategy, delivery and continuous improvement of our global SAP Commerce (Hybris) platform and digital commerce capabilities in support of our mission to advance science for life. This leader will guide both the technology roadmap and people management aspects of digital commerce, aligning IT capabilities with business objectives across our global, high-performance teams. This is an opportunity to shape the future of digital commerce at Boston Scientific and contribute to work that helps improve the lives of patients around the world.

Your responsibilities will include:
Leadership & strategy:
Develop and execute the IT strategy for the Digital Commerce capabilityPartner with stakeholders in Commercial Services, Marketing, Sales, Customer Service, IT, and other business areas to define and deliver high-impact digital commerce initiativesServe as the primary technology leader for the SAP Commerce platform, ensuring scalability, performance, and securityBuild and mentor a high-performing team of IT professionals, fostering a culture of collaboration, innovation, and accountabilityManage vendor relationships and delivery partners to ensure quality and alignment with internal standards and timelinesDelivery & operations:
Oversee end-to-end solution delivery on the SAP Commerce platform, including integration with other enterprise systems such as SAPEnsure reliable and efficient platform operations, including performance monitoring, release management, and incident resolutionLead project governance, budget management, and resource planning to support business prioritiesDrive continuous improvement by leveraging analytics and emerging technologies to enhance user experience and operational efficiencyCollaboration & stakeholder management:
Act as a trusted advisor to business leaders by translating business needs into technical solutions and roadmapsPartner closely with Enterprise Architecture, Cybersecurity, and Data & Analytics teams to maintain alignment with corporate IT standardsChampion best practices in digital product development, agile delivery, and DevOps methodologiesQualifications:
Required q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in business, engineering, computer science, or a related fieldMinimum of 7 years' experience in IT, including at least 3 years in a leadership role managing technical delivery teams, people, and vendorsDemonstrated ability to assess product investment options, quantify trade-offs, and drive ROI-based decisionsStrong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ills, with the ability to influence and align stakeholdersWorking knowledge of agile and DevOps practices in enterprise environmentsPreferred qualifications:
Proven experience managing and delivering initiatives on the SAP Commerce (Hybris) platformSolid understanding of digital commerce ecosystems, integration architectures, and user experience principlesExperience in a regulated or medical device/healthcare environmentRequisition ID: 619168
